Transaction f2ea5ce27a516466ddad61b28f4d6b60ed89f3d3680b84b5a2705e965f009519
2 Input
1 Outputs
- f2ea5ce27a516466ddad61b28f4d6b60ed89f3d3680b84b5a2705e965f009519:0
value 782934844
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w